A newborn baby sleeps for approximately 16 hours per day. It is crucial that the sleeping environment be safe. A crib that is properly constructed and maintained will lower the risk of SIDS and entrapment, as well as suffocation. To prevent gaps or nooks that could trap a baby, cribs should have slats spaced no more than 2.4 inches apart.

Cribs are designed to adapt as your child grows. Having a crib with different mattress support levels is a great feature. This allows you to lower the level of the mattress as your child grows older and prevents them from climbing out of the crib.
